The Science of Green Apple Fruit Peel in Cleaning
Green apple peels are not just food waste—they are naturally rich in functional bioactive compounds that make them highly effective in sustainable cleaning formulations. When processed correctly, these peels become a source of natural organic acids, antioxidants, and plant-derived compounds that contribute to both cleaning efficiency and skin compatibility. [1]
One of the key components found in green apple peels is malic acid, a gentle alpha-hydroxy acid that plays an important role in breaking down surface impurities such as oil, sweat, and dirt. Unlike strong mineral acids used in conventional cleaners, malic acid works gradually and safely, supporting effective cleansing without damaging the skin’s natural balance.[2]
Alongside organic acids, green apple peels contain polyphenols and flavonoids, which are widely recognized for their antioxidant properties. These compounds help stabilize the formulation and contribute to a more skin-friendly cleaning experience, making the product suitable for repeated daily use.
How Fruit-Enzyme Fermentation Enhances Cleaning Performance
The real transformation happens during the bio-enzyme fermentation process. Through controlled fermentation of green apple peels with natural microbial cultures, complex organic matter is converted into enzyme-rich bioactive solutions. These enzymes act at a molecular level, targeting and breaking down oils, proteins, and other organic residues that accumulate on the skin.
Unlike traditional chemical-based cleaning agents that rely on harsh action to remove dirt, enzyme-based systems work through biochemical reactions. This allows for efficient cleaning with significantly lower chemical intensity, reducing the risk of irritation while maintaining high performance.
At the same time, enzyme-based formulations leave behind minimal chemical residue, making them safer for wastewater systems and more aligned with eco-friendly practices. This is especially important in today’s context, where everyday household products contribute directly to water pollution.
Why Powdered Bio-Enzyme Handwash Represents the Future
The shift from liquid to powdered handwash is not just a format change—it represents a broader evolution in sustainable product design. Traditional liquid handwashes are largely composed of water and require plastic packaging for storage and transportation. In contrast, powdered formulations are more concentrated, require less packaging, and significantly reduce the carbon footprint associated with logistics.
By eliminating excess water from the formulation, powdered handwash also offers better stability and a longer shelf life, while enabling refill and reuse systems that support zero-waste living. This makes it a practical and forward-thinking solution for modern households that are becoming increasingly conscious of sustainability.
